The Opportunity The Executive Director serves as the chief executive officer of Parenting Connection of Monterey County and provides strategic, operational, and financialleadership to advance the organization's mission and vision. Workingclosely with the Board of Directors, staff, funders, and community partners, the Executive Director champions equitable access to maternal and early childhood supports, strengthens organizational sustainability, and fosters a culture of collaboration, innovation, and accountability. Position Summary The ExecutiveDirector serves as the chief executive officerof Parenting Connection of Monterey County (PCMC) and is responsible for implementing the strategic direction established by the Board of Directors. Working in partnership with the Board, staff, volunteers, funders, and community partners, the Executive Director provides leadership that advances PCMC's mission to improve maternal mental health and strengthen the well-being of parents, caregivers, and families through culturally responsive community-based programs, education, advocacy, and partnerships. The Executive Director partners with the Board of Directors to facilitate the development, implementation, periodicreview, and evaluation of the organization's strategic plan, ensuring organizational resources and priorities remain aligned with PCMC's mission, vision, and long-term sustainability. The Executive Director is responsible for ensuring the long-term sustainability of the organization through soundfinancial stewardship, strategic planning, fund development, organizational leadership, and collaborative community engagement. Position Purpose The Executive Director is responsible for: Implementing the Board-approved strategic plan. Ensuring financial sustainability. Strengthening organizational capacity. Building strategic partnerships. Supporting excellence in maternal mental health programming. Advising and supporting the Board in fulfilling its governance responsibilities.
